1. Altcoin Rotation as Primary Driver
The move aligns with a broader market rotation. The CMC Altcoin Season Index rose 13.33% to 51 in 24h, signaling improving sentiment and capital flow toward higher-beta assets like SEI. This shift occurred despite Bitcoin falling 1.32%, indicating selective risk appetite.
What it means: SEI's gain is less about its own fundamentals and more about traders seeking altcoin exposure as fear recedes.
Watch for: The Altcoin Season Index holding above 50, which would support continued rotation.
